Output 7bf84fd10a6eb7f3d14a20609504f8c2450edb3095ee869d754b3c0aac1f7772:2

value
594585
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2e2065397c529db7c2b28905130416b7e19f2625 OP_EQUAL
address
35tupEtvdBskFTN53UqZQKuan9WmRJk1Wj
transaction
7bf84fd10a6eb7f3d14a20609504f8c2450edb3095ee869d754b3c0aac1f7772
spent
true